Eduard Chelariu set to impress, coming at Petje with a big surprise

Romania’s Eduard Chelariu (8-3, FFC 0-0) is one of the latest additions to the FFC roster and he will make his promotional debut this Saturday at FFC 30 in Linz. Chelariu will lock horns with FFC’s two-division champion Samo Petje in a non-title super fight.

Despite the fact that this will be Chelariu’s FFC debut, this young KO artist dubbed ‘Little Tyson’ already has 11 professional bouts under his belt as well as 8 wins. Not to mention that he polished his skills in SuperKombat.

‘FFC it’s one of the most powerful promotions in Europe and it’s an honor for me to fight in this promotion,’ said Chelariu. ‘I wanted to fight in the FFC. I want to impress everybody and I want to fight more matches in this promotion after this.’

Chelariu also explained how he ended up in professional fights.

‘I was primarily a wrestler for some three years and then I started to fight on streets. And I liked it. This is the reason I am in the ring now. When I stepped into the gym for the first time it was love at first sight.’

At FFC 30 Chelariu is set to fight FFC’s first two-division champ Samo Petje (32-6-1, FFC 10-2). Petje will fight in the same arena where he made his comeback after devastating KO loss to Meletis Kakoubavas when he lost his title. And he never lost again. In the meantime, he retaliated in a rematch in Athens this year and after that he challenged then FFC welterweight champion Eyevan Danenberg, managed to defeat him and became the owner of two belts.

‘I know he is a talented fighter and a superstar in the FFC. But I will take his place. I’m coming there to fight, I’m not running away. I like to make a lot of changes. I am a surprise. And he will have an unpleasant surprise,’ said Chelariu who claims that he is constantly striving to better even when he is not in the ring. ‘My nickname is ‘Little Tyson’ and people gave me that nickname after I KO’ed Mustapha el Messaoudi. Nobody expected that.’

Chelariu is currently finishing his FFC 30 preps and training at Sharks Gym in Constanta under the guidance of his coach Daniel Asaftei, RXF MMA champion Catalin Casaru and SuperKombat colleague Alex Filip.
